Having recently moved from Big Brother to Xymon, one of the features I find most valuable is 'acknowledge'. It lets someone say 'yeah, I know the host has a problem' while leaving an indication of the condition on the web interface.
What I don't understand, though, is why we are not able to 'acknowledge' purple events. It seems desirable and I can't see how it would cause confusion.
I've looked in acknowledge.c, and it appears that is is explicitly querying for 'color=red,yellow'.
Is there a business case to exclude purple from the option to 'ack'?
